diff options
Diffstat (limited to 'ext/standard/tests/array/bug67064.phpt')
-rw-r--r-- | ext/standard/tests/array/bug67064.phpt | 17 |
1 files changed, 17 insertions, 0 deletions
diff --git a/ext/standard/tests/array/bug67064.phpt b/ext/standard/tests/array/bug67064.phpt new file mode 100644 index 0000000000..e1996e36b6 --- /dev/null +++ b/ext/standard/tests/array/bug67064.phpt @@ -0,0 +1,17 @@ +--TEST-- +Bug #67064 () +--FILE-- +<?php +class Counter implements Countable { + public function count($mode = COUNT_NORMAL) { + var_dump($mode == COUNT_RECURSIVE); + return 1; + } +} + +$counter = new Counter; +var_dump(count($counter, COUNT_RECURSIVE)); +?> +--EXPECTF-- +bool(true) +int(1) |